My 3100 sounds a bit loud at the higher RPMs, like after 4K.  Nothing abnormal, but the car isn't exactly in it's prime anymore.

I run 5w30 like it says on the oil cap.  IIRC that's the best oil to use for all weather conditions.  


What would be the bennefit (if any) running 10w30?  Would it make my engine run any quieter when I've got my foot planted on the gas?  I wish my car had more than 160hp so I didn't have to drive the bag off it as much as I do.

I ran 10W30 in my 94 GA's 3100 back when it was new (Mobil 1, no less) and I noticed the motor was noisier with the 10W30.  It kinda confused me at the time, since I always thought thicker oil would quiet down a noisy engine.  However, I've never run anything but 5W30 in the 60* V6's I've owned ever since.

Seeing as the cold weather is upon us, I don't see how it would hurt any to try 0W30 synthetic oil...
